Handover — Gridsheet export memory work

For review: I capped the Tablemint XLSX exporter at 50k rows per chunk and switched to streaming writes, cutting peak memory roughly 60%. The benchmark fixtures live in the staging vault, which re-locked after my session expired. Unlock it with the recovery passphrase below.

unlock words, bawef-kahap: sorax-sorir-quenys-aldok

Welcome to the Nightshade theme work on the Ombrello admin dashboard! Dark mode lives in the tokens package — please don't hand-code hex values in components, or the theming squad in Varello will come for you. When reviewing, check that every new surface reads from the palette map and passes the snapshot tests in both modes. Once a PR is approved, the release bot bundles the theme assets and signs them before upload, using the key that follows.

rollout seal: bky13_xktdH9qi728Bp

## Tuning

The receipt mailer (Almsgate) batches donation receipts and sends through the Thornquay relay. On-call: if the queue backs up, resist the urge to crank batch size — the relay rate-limits per connection, and bigger batches just mean bigger retries. Scale worker count first, then shorten the flush interval. Dedupe window must stay longer than the retry horizon or donors get duplicate receipts, which generates tickets. All knobs live in one place and are read at worker start. Current production values follow.

tuning table, kajop-yafof:
QUOTAS = {
    "wenath": 10,
    "ulaael": 5,
}

Q: Why did Pellwright replace its homegrown job queue with Strandline? A: The legacy queue lacked at-least-once delivery guarantees, had no audit trail, and stored worker credentials in plaintext config. Strandline provides signed job envelopes and per-tenant isolation, which closed three findings from last year's review. Migration credentials for the sealed archive are protected by the recovery passphrase recorded directly below this answer.

strongbox words: oliael-gilax-lamael